The unraveling

Two people, repeated dealings, a known final exchange. On that last one there is no future left to protect, so the self-interested move is to take. Both of them know it.

Which makes the second to last exchange the last one carrying a future, so the same reasoning applies there. And to the one before that.

The logic runs all the way back and reaches the first move. This is backward induction, and in the standard model it produces a single answer: take from the very beginning. A known ending is enough to destroy cooperation before it starts.

Nobody in that story is a bad person. The structure produced the behavior, and the people are incidental to it.

Remove the ending and the answer inverts

Take away the known final round and the mathematics reverses. Cooperation becomes sustainable as a stable outcome, and the result carries the name Folk Theorem.

The mechanism is plain enough. When the remaining future is long enough, and the players weigh it heavily enough, what gets lost by taking exceeds what gets gained.

Economists call that weight the shadow of the future. It is the length of what remains multiplied by how much the player cares about it.

Nothing about the people changed between the two stories. The horizon changed, and the horizon was doing the work the whole time.

What the lab found

Pedro Dal Bó ran this with real subjects, using a random continuation rule to build a game that was genuinely open-ended rather than merely long. Higher continuation probability produced more cooperation, and the behavior tracked the theory closely.

Closely rather than exactly, and the gap is the most human part of the finding.

In finite games with a known ending, real people fail to fully unravel. They keep cooperating well past the round where the theorem says they should have stopped, and they do it reliably enough that it shows up across studies.

People behave as though the horizon is longer than they were told it was. That is worth knowing about the species, and it is worth knowing before deciding how much structure an arrangement needs.

Where this shows up in a working life

Every arrangement carries a horizon, whether or not anyone said it out loud. A one-off project. A season. A collaboration with no ending named and none assumed.

Behavior follows that horizon more reliably than it follows anyone's intentions, including good ones.

A collaborator who knows this is the last project behaves differently from one who does not, and the difference is structural rather than moral. Reading it as character is the mistake that turns a fixable arrangement into a grievance.

Which makes the horizon something to design rather than something to discover afterward.

Running it

Before an arrangement begins, name what happens after it. Not the terms. The horizon.

Sort your working relationships by whether the ending is visible. The visible ones want more explicit structure, because the shadow is doing less of the work and something has to.

When a thing is genuinely a one-off, say so, and build the trust some other way instead of hoping the arrangement supplies it on its own.

When a thing could continue, say that too. Saying it is part of what makes it true, because a horizon nobody has named is a horizon both parties are guessing at separately.

What is backward induction?

It is reasoning from the end of a game to its beginning. In a repeated exchange with a known final round, there is no future left to protect on that round, so the self-interested move is to defect. That makes the round before it the effective last one, and the same logic applies. The reasoning runs backward to the first move, so in the standard model a known ending produces defection from the start.

Is the Folk Theorem the same as the Infinite Game?

No. The Folk Theorem describes an infinitely repeated game, which keeps the same players, moves and payoffs and only removes the ending. The Infinite Game puts the rules themselves in play. The Folk Theorem is the strongest thing formal game theory says in this direction, and it still stops one layer short.
